Pythonu语法:字符串详细使用及字符串的各个函数方法

Pythonu语法:字符串详细使用及各个函数

提示:帮帮志会陆续更新非常多的IT技术知识,希望分享的内容对您有用。本章分享的是Python基础语法。前后每一小节的内容是存在的有:学习and理解的关联性,希望对您有用~
python语法-python进阶 第四节:字符串详细使用及各个函数



定义声明字符串

python允许单引号和双引号声明字符串

str1 = "帮帮志你好!"
str2 = "hellopython helloworld"
str3 = '我是单引号,一样的是字符串'
str4 = '单引号和双引号是同时的一组,开头及结尾。不要单引号开头双引号结尾'
str5 = '拼接属性或者其他数据,会遇到单引号和双引号嵌套,比如写爬虫的时候'
str5 = "比如我声明字符串变量,但是它里面的内容有部分就有一个引号,这个时候就可以嵌套"

提示:以下是本篇文章正文内容,下面案例可供参考

一、字符串常用方法

字符串替换

str2 = "hellopython helloworld"
#replace("原来的内容","新的内容")
str8 = str2.replace("hellopython","Hi")
print(str8)

在这里插入图片描述

字符串第一次出现的位置

print(str2)
# 获取字符第一次出现的位置
print(str2.index("l"))   #下标从0开始,判断小写字母l 出现的位置

在这里插入图片描述

查找某某字符,返回字符所在的下标

查找某某字符是否以开头/结尾

print(str2.find("lo"))
print(str2.startswith("H"))#是否以某某开头 #区别大小写
print(str2.endswith("ld"))#是否以某某结尾

在这里插入图片描述

设置首字母大写

print(str2.title())

在这里插入图片描述

去掉两端空格

str3 = "\thello"#手动给它加一个缩进 tab 符
str4 = "\nworld"#手动给它加一个换行符

# strip去掉两端空格
print(str3.strip())#去掉
print(str4)

在这里插入图片描述

拆分字符串

strs = "HelloWorld"
#通过o来拆分
str_split = strs.split("o")
print(str_split)

在这里插入图片描述

二、使用步骤

1.引入库

代码如下(示例):

import numpy as np
import pandas as pd
import matplotlib.pyplot as plt
import seaborn as sns
import warnings
warnings.filterwarnings('ignore')
import  ssl
ssl._create_default_https_context = ssl._create_unverified_context

2.读入数据

代码如下(示例):

data = pd.read_csv(
    'https://labfile.oss.aliyuncs.com/courses/1283/adult.data.csv')
print(data.head())

该处使用的url网络请求的数据。


(会陆续更新非常多的IT技术知识及泛IT的电商知识,可以点个关注,共同交流。比心)